What I Look for Before Buying
When I started comparing zinc and castor oil products, I realized that not every option is made the same. I always check the ingredient list first, because I want to know exactly what I am putting on my skin or taking as a supplement. I also look for clear labeling, trusted brands, and whether the product is meant for topical use or internal use.
Why I Consider Zinc Important
From my experience, zinc is one of those ingredients that shows up in a lot of wellness and skincare products for a reason. I pay attention to the type of zinc used, since some forms may be better suited for certain needs than others. I also prefer products that explain the zinc concentration clearly, so I can compare them more easily.
Why I Pay Attention to Castor Oil Quality
When I review castor oil products, I look for purity first. I usually prefer cold-pressed and hexane-free options because they feel like a cleaner choice to me. I also check the texture and packaging, since a good bottle can help keep the oil fresh and easy to use.
How I Compare s
I never rely on just one review. Instead, I look for patterns in what other buyers say. If many people mention the same benefit or problem, I take that seriously. I also pay attention to reviews that talk about smell, consistency, absorption, and overall value, because those details matter in daily use.
Things I Check for Safety
Safety is always a big part of my buying decision. I make sure the product matches my intended use, and I avoid anything with unclear directions. If I am considering a supplement, I look for dosage guidance and any warnings. If it is for skin or hair, I test a small amount first to see how my body reacts.
Value for Money
I do not always go for the cheapest option. In my experience, a slightly more expensive product can be worth it if it has better ingredients, better packaging, and stronger reviews. I compare the price per ounce or per serving so I can judge whether I am really getting good value.
